運用JMX監控Tomcat


1、先配Tomcat的啟動語句,window下tomcat的bin/catalina.bat(linux為catalina.sh),在頭上注釋部分(.bat為rem、.sh為#)后面加上set JAVA_OPTS=-Dcom.sun.management.jmxremote.port=8999 -Dcom.sun.management.jmxremote.ssl=false -Dcom.sun.management.jmxremote.authenticate=true

(linux為JAVA_OPTS=-Dcom.sun.management.jmxremote.port=8999 -Dcom.sun.management.jmxremote.ssl=false -Dcom.sun.management.jmxremote.authenticate=true)
2、修改jmx遠程訪問授權。默認為JAVA_HOME/jre/lib/management下jmxremote.access、jmxremote.password(缺省系統提供了個模版jmxremote.password.template改下名就成)

注意:linux下需要該權限,chmod 600 jmxremote.access, chmod 600 jmxremote.password

window下特麻煩,現需要jdk裝在NTFS文件系統下,選中文件,點右鍵“屬性”-〉安全,點“高級”,去掉“從父項繼承....”,彈出窗口中選“刪除”,這樣刪除了所有訪問權限。再選“添加”-〉高級,“立即查找”,選中你的用戶,例administrator,點“確定",“確定"。來到權限窗口,勾選"完全控制",點"確定",OK了。

 

3、用jconsole連接遠程linux服務時, IP地址和port都輸入正確的情況下,仍然是連接失敗 
vi /etc/hosts,將hostname對應的IP改為真實IP

 

4、測試JMX。啟動tomcat,在window“命令行窗口”中輸入netstat -an看下8999端口打開沒有。若沒有,則前面沒配對。若已打開,則可在另一台機器的“命令行窗口”中輸入jconsole,打開jdk自帶的jmx客戶端。選遠程連接,錄入tomcat所在機器的IP,端口例192.168.10.10:8999,帳號、密碼在jmxremote.password中,如帳號controlRole,密碼R&D(缺省monitorRole只能讀,controlRole能讀寫,jmxremote.access中可配置)。點“連接”。看到圖就行了。

5、關於數據。Mbean屬性頁中給出了相應的數據,Catalina中是tomcat的,java.lang是jvm的。對於加粗的黑體屬性值,需雙擊一下才可看內容

5、關於編程。

public class JMXTest { /**  * @param args  */ public static void main(String[] args) { try {    String jmxURL = "service:jmx:rmi:///jndi/rmi://192.168.10.93:8999/jmxrmi";//tomcat jmx url            JMXServiceURL serviceURL = new JMXServiceURL(jmxURL);                        Map map = new HashMap();            String[] credentials = new String[] { "monitorRole" , "QED" };            map.put("jmx.remote.credentials", credentials);            JMXConnector connector = JMXConnectorFactory.connect(serviceURL, map);            MBeanServerConnection  mbsc = connector.getMBeanServerConnection();                        //端口最好是動態取得            ObjectName threadObjName = new ObjectName("Catalina:type=ThreadPool,name=http-8080");            MBeanInfo mbInfo = mbsc.getMBeanInfo(threadObjName);                        String attrName = "currentThreadCount";//tomcat的線程數對應的屬性值            MBeanAttributeInfo[] mbAttributes = mbInfo.getAttributes();            System.out.println("currentThreadCount:"+mbsc.getAttribute(threadObjName, attrName));                        //heap            for(int j=0;j <mbsc.getDomains().length;j++){              System.out.println("###########"+mbsc.getDomains()[j]);             }             Set MBeanset = mbsc.queryMBeans(null, null);            System.out.println("MBeanset.size() : " + MBeanset.size());            Iterator MBeansetIterator = MBeanset.iterator();            while (MBeansetIterator.hasNext()) {              ObjectInstance objectInstance = (ObjectInstance)MBeansetIterator.next();             ObjectName objectName = objectInstance.getObjectName();             String canonicalName = objectName.getCanonicalName();             System.out.println("canonicalName : " + canonicalName);              if (canonicalName.equals("Catalina:host=localhost,type=Cluster"))      {               // Get details of cluster MBeans             System.out.println("Cluster MBeans Details:");             System.out.println("=========================================");              //getMBeansDetails(canonicalName);                String canonicalKeyPropList = objectName.getCanonicalKeyPropertyListString();            }            }            //------------------------- system ----------------------            ObjectName runtimeObjName = new ObjectName("java.lang:type=Runtime");            System.out.println("廠商:"+ (String)mbsc.getAttribute(runtimeObjName, "VmVendor"));            System.out.println("程序:"+ (String)mbsc.getAttribute(runtimeObjName, "VmName"));            System.out.println("版本:"+ (String)mbsc.getAttribute(runtimeObjName, "VmVersion"));            Date starttime=new Date((Long)mbsc.getAttribute(runtimeObjName, "StartTime"));            SimpleDateFormat df = new SimpleDateFormat("yyyy-MM-dd HH:mm:ss");            System.out.println("啟動時間:"+df.format(starttime));                        Long timespan=(Long)mbsc.getAttribute(runtimeObjName, "Uptime");            System.out.println("連續工作時間:"+JMXTest.formatTimeSpan(timespan));            //------------------------ JVM -------------------------            //堆使用率            ObjectName heapObjName = new ObjectName("java.lang:type=Memory");            MemoryUsage heapMemoryUsage =  MemoryUsage.from((CompositeDataSupport)mbsc.getAttribute(heapObjName, "HeapMemoryUsage"));            long maxMemory = heapMemoryUsage.getMax();//堆最大            long commitMemory = heapMemoryUsage.getCommitted();//堆當前分配            long usedMemory = heapMemoryUsage.getUsed();            System.out.println("heap:"+(double)usedMemory*100/commitMemory+"%");//堆使用率                        MemoryUsage nonheapMemoryUsage =  MemoryUsage.from((CompositeDataSupport)mbsc.getAttribute(heapObjName, "NonHeapMemoryUsage"));                       long noncommitMemory = nonheapMemoryUsage.getCommitted();            long nonusedMemory = heapMemoryUsage.getUsed();            System.out.println("nonheap:"+(double)nonusedMemory*100/noncommitMemory+"%");                        ObjectName permObjName = new ObjectName("java.lang:type=MemoryPool,name=Perm Gen");            MemoryUsage permGenUsage =  MemoryUsage.from((CompositeDataSupport)mbsc.getAttribute(permObjName, "Usage"));                       long committed = permGenUsage.getCommitted();//持久堆大小            long used = heapMemoryUsage.getUsed();//            System.out.println("perm gen:"+(double)used*100/committed+"%");//持久堆使用率                        //-------------------- Session ---------------             ObjectName managerObjName = new ObjectName("Catalina:type=Manager,*");            Set<ObjectName> s=mbsc.queryNames(managerObjName, null);            for (ObjectName obj:s){             System.out.println("應用名:"+obj.getKeyProperty("path"));             ObjectName objname=new ObjectName(obj.getCanonicalName());             System.out.println("最大會話數:"+ mbsc.getAttribute( objname, "maxActiveSessions"));             System.out.println("會話數:"+ mbsc.getAttribute( objname, "activeSessions"));             System.out.println("活動會話數:"+ mbsc.getAttribute( objname, "sessionCounter"));            }                        //----------------- Thread Pool ----------------            ObjectName threadpoolObjName = new ObjectName("Catalina:type=ThreadPool,*");            Set<ObjectName> s2=mbsc.queryNames(threadpoolObjName, null);            for (ObjectName obj:s2){             System.out.println("端口名:"+obj.getKeyProperty("name"));             ObjectName objname=new ObjectName(obj.getCanonicalName());             System.out.println("最大線程數:"+ mbsc.getAttribute( objname, "maxThreads"));             System.out.println("當前線程數:"+ mbsc.getAttribute( objname, "currentThreadCount"));             System.out.println("繁忙線程數:"+ mbsc.getAttribute( objname, "currentThreadsBusy"));            }              } catch (Exception e) {             e.printStackTrace();         } } public static String formatTimeSpan(long span){ long minseconds = span % 1000; span = span /1000; long seconds = span % 60; span = span / 60; long mins = span % 60; span = span / 60; long hours = span % 24; span = span / 24; long days = span; return (new Formatter()).format("%1$d天 %2$02d:%3$02d:%4$02d.%5$03d", days,hours,mins,seconds,minseconds).toString(); } }

 

另外實例:

public ConcurrentHashMap<String, Object> parseJMS(String tempid, ConcurrentHashMap<String, Object> paraMap) { MBeanServerConnection mbsc = null; try { mbsc = connector.getMBeanServerConnection(); // ------------------------- system ---------------------- ObjectName runtimeObjName = new ObjectName("java.lang:type=Runtime"); TabularDataSupport system = (TabularDataSupport) mbsc.getAttribute(runtimeObjName, "SystemProperties"); //JVM版本 paraMap.put(tempid + "_JVMVERSION", mbsc.getAttribute(runtimeObjName, "VmVersion")); //JVM廠商 paraMap.put(tempid + "_JVMMANUFACTURER", mbsc.getAttribute(runtimeObjName, "VmVendor")); //系統結構 paraMap.put(tempid + "_SYSTEMSTRUCTURE", system.get(new Object[] {"os.arch"}).get("value")); //操作系統 paraMap.put(tempid + "_OPERATIONSYSTEM", system.get(new Object[] {"os.name"}).get("value")); //操作系統版本 paraMap.put(tempid + "_OPERATIONSYSTEMVERSION", system.get(new Object[] {"os.version"}).get("value")); //Tomcat版本 String t_version = (String) system.get(new Object[] {"org.apache.catalina.startup.TldConfig.jarsToSkip"}).get("value"); paraMap.put(tempid + "_TOMCATVERSION", t_version == null ? "" : t_version.substring(0, t_version.indexOf("-"))); //鏈接Tomcat服務器的響應時間 ------------- ObjectName heapObjName = new ObjectName("java.lang:type=Memory");         MemoryUsage heapMemoryUsage =  MemoryUsage.from((CompositeDataSupport)mbsc.getAttribute(heapObjName, "HeapMemoryUsage"));         //JVM已用內存         paraMap.put(tempid + "_JVMUSERDMEMORY", heapMemoryUsage.getUsed());         //JVM可用內存         paraMap.put(tempid + "_JVMAVAILABLEMEMORY", heapMemoryUsage.getCommitted() - heapMemoryUsage.getUsed());         //JVM內存總數         paraMap.put(tempid + "_JVMTOTALMEMORY", heapMemoryUsage.getCommitted());                 //----------------- GlobalRequestProcessor ----------------            ObjectName requestProcessor = new ObjectName("Catalina:type=GlobalRequestProcessor,*");            Set<ObjectName> s2 = mbsc.queryNames(requestProcessor, null);            long bytesSents = 0;            long bytesReceiveds = 0;            Integer errorCounts = 0;            Integer requestCounts = 0;            long processingTimes = 0;            long maxTimes = 0;            for (ObjectName obj : s2) {             ObjectName objname = new ObjectName(obj.getCanonicalName());             long bytesSent = (long) mbsc.getAttribute( objname, "bytesSent");             long bytesReceived = (long) mbsc.getAttribute( objname, "bytesReceived");             Integer errorCount = (Integer) mbsc.getAttribute( objname, "errorCount");             Integer requestCount = (Integer) mbsc.getAttribute( objname, "requestCount");             long processingTime = (long) mbsc.getAttribute( objname, "processingTime");             long maxTime = (long) mbsc.getAttribute( objname, "maxTime");             bytesSents += bytesSent;             bytesReceiveds += bytesReceived;             errorCounts += errorCount;             requestCounts += requestCount;             processingTimes += processingTime;             maxTimes += maxTime;            }            //發送字節        paraMap.put(tempid + "_SENDBYTE", bytesSents);        //接收字節        paraMap.put(tempid + "_RECIEVEDBYTE", bytesReceiveds);        //錯誤個數        paraMap.put(tempid + "_ERRORNUMBER", errorCounts);        //請求個數        paraMap.put(tempid + "_REQUESTNUMBER", requestCounts);        //處理時間        paraMap.put(tempid + "_TREATMENTTIME", processingTimes);        //最大處理時間        paraMap.put(tempid + "_MAXTREATMENTTIME", maxTimes);               //----------------- Thread Pool ----------------            ObjectName threadpoolObjName = new ObjectName("Catalina:type=ThreadPool,*");            Set<ObjectName> tp = mbsc.queryNames(threadpoolObjName, null);        int currentThreadsBusys = 0;        int maxThreadss = 0;            for (ObjectName obj : tp) {             ObjectName objname = new ObjectName(obj.getCanonicalName());             int currentThreadsBusy = (int) mbsc.getAttribute( objname, "currentThreadsBusy");             int maxThreads = (int) mbsc.getAttribute( objname, "maxThreads");             currentThreadsBusys += currentThreadsBusy;             maxThreadss += maxThreads;            }            //當前忙碌線程數        paraMap.put(tempid + "_CURRENTBUSYTHREADSNUMBER", currentThreadsBusys);        //最大線程數        paraMap.put(tempid + "_MAXTHREADSNUMBER", maxThreadss);                //----------------- RequestProcessor ----------------        ObjectName requestProcessor1 = new ObjectName("Catalina:type=RequestProcessor,*");        Set<ObjectName> rp = mbsc.queryNames(requestProcessor1, null);        long requestProcessingTimes = 0;        int portCount = 0;        for (ObjectName obj : rp) {         portCount++;         ObjectName objname = new ObjectName(obj.getCanonicalName());         long requestProcessingTime = (long) mbsc.getAttribute(objname, "requestProcessingTime");         requestProcessingTimes += requestProcessingTime;        }        //端口平均響應時間        paraMap.put(tempid + "_AVERAGERESPONSETIME", portCount == 0 ? requestProcessingTimes : Math.round(requestProcessingTimes/portCount));                         } catch (IOException e) { e.printStackTrace(); } catch (MalformedObjectNameException e) { e.printStackTrace(); } catch (AttributeNotFoundException e) { e.printStackTrace(); } catch (InstanceNotFoundException e) { e.printStackTrace(); } catch (MBeanException e) { e.printStackTrace(); } catch (ReflectionException e) { e.printStackTrace(); } catch (SecurityException e) { e.printStackTrace(); } catch (IllegalArgumentException e) { e.printStackTrace(); }  return paraMap; }   public static void main(String[] args) { DoJob job = new DoJob(); String tempid = "MW_WS_TOMCAT_AGENT"; job.connector = TomcatUtil.getJMXOfTomcat("service:jmx:rmi:///jndi/rmi://191.168.2.31:8999/jmxrmi", "", ""); ConcurrentHashMap<String, Object> paraMap = new ConcurrentHashMap<String, Object>(); paraMap = job.parseJMS(tempid, paraMap); Iterator<String> it = paraMap.keySet().iterator(); while(it.hasNext()) { String key = it.next(); System.out.println(key + " : " + paraMap.get(key)); } }
